In order to participate in the egg program, producers and suppliers must fill out Form REG-205 Schedule A - Additional Suppliers/Producers. This form allows them to register as additional suppliers or producers of eggs within the program. Similarly, Form REG-206 Schedule B - Additional Breaker/Other Dealer-Wholesaler is used by breaker facilities and other dealer-wholesalers to register as additional participants.

Texas, as an example, requires all out-of-state licensees to submit a monthly report using Form REG-204. This report enables them to provide accurate data regarding their egg activities. Furthermore, licensees who purchase and sell graded eggs exclusively are required to complete Form REG-202 Quarterly Egg Report. This report allows them to track and document their transactions and ensure compliance. On the other hand, Form REG-203 Monthly Egg Report is specifically designed for dealer-wholesalers to report their monthly activities.
